How much does it cost to rent an apartment in Revolution Park?
| Bedroom | Average Rent | Cheapest Rent | Highest Rent |
|---|---|---|---|
| Revolution Park Studio Apartments | $1,614 | $999 | $2,685 |
| Revolution Park 1 Bedroom Apartments | $1,902 | $590 | $6,239 |
| Revolution Park 2 Bedroom Apartments | $2,729 | $770 | $10,000+ |
| Revolution Park 3 Bedroom Apartments | $4,243 | $870 | $10,000+ |
| Revolution Park 4 Bedroom Apartments | $3,620 | $1,600 | $9,301 |

Frequently Asked Questions about Cheap Revolution Park Apartments
What is a cheap apartment in Revolution Park?
A cheap apartment is any apartment up to the 30% percentile of cost for the area, which in Revolution Park is under $1,140.
What is the price of a cheap apartment in Revolution Park?
The cheapest apartment in Revolution Park is The Mezzanine at Freedom Apartments which is listed at $801, while the average apartment in Revolution Park costs $3,254.
What types of apartments are the cheapest in Revolution Park?
Student, low-income, and by-the-bed apartments are typically the cheapest rentals in most cities, though they require qualifying criteria to rent. There are 38 regular apartments in Revolution Park that we think qualify as ‘cheap apartments’ that do not have special requirements to apply to rent.
How do the prices of cheap apartments compare to the average apartment in Revolution Park?
Cheap apartments in Revolution Park have an average cost of $972 which is $2,282 cheaper than the average rent for all rentals in Revolution Park.
